Understanding the stock market is crucial for investors and traders alike. With the ever-evolving financial landscape, accessing real-time data has become indispensable. APIs, or Application Programming Interfaces, have revolutionized the way individuals and firms analyze stock markets. This guide aims to demystify the concept of using APIs for stock market analysis, especially for beginners eager to harness the power of technology in financial markets.
APIs, short for Application Programming Interfaces, might sound like a distant cousin of AI, but they’re more like your tech-savvy neighbor who knows everything about the stock market. In the realm of stock markets, an API serves as a bridge that allows disparate software systems to communicate seamlessly. Essentially, an API for stock market is the invisible hand that grants developers access to stock market data—be it historical or real-time—without them having to reinvent the wheel.
Picture this: APIs are like a well-organized library of financial market information. Developers can extract data points such as stock prices, volumes, and indices without compiling huge amounts of raw data themselves. Platforms offering APIs essentially say, “We’ve done the heavy lifting in amassing this colossal data mountain; why don’t you come and take the gems you need?”
APIs can be categorized into several types depending on the functionalities they provide:
Consider the words of financial expert Warren Buffet:
“The stock market is a device for transferring money from the impatient to the patient.”
Employing an API for stock market analysis can indeed increase your patience by providing comprehensive data at your fingertips, leaving no room for impulsive investment decisions. Additionally, integrating these APIs with languages like Python can revolutionize your approach to data analysis. For more on this, you might want to dive into Python for Financial Data Analysis – tradewatch.io.
In essence, APIs in stock markets equip both seasoned investors and rookies with the tools they need to interpret data effectively and make informed decisions, transforming the complex world of finance into an accessible and navigable landscape.
Several types of stock market APIs are available depending on the type of data needed:
Selecting the right API for stock market is akin to choosing the perfect pair of running shoes for a marathon—you need the right fit to sprint towards your goals. Whether you’re a tech whiz or a curious beginner, here’s how you can traverse the API jungle:
Data Frequency: Ask yourself, “Am I a history buff or a time traveler?” If real-time trading is your gig, seek a real-time stock API. These APIs provide up-to-the-second data crucial for day traders. If you’re into trends over time, a historical stock data API might be your best ally.
Range of Data: Does your analysis demand detailed stock prices, or are you scouting for financial statements to unearth a gem in the stock market? The breadth of data ranges from trading volumes to comprehensive financial data through APIs like financial data API, perfect for those using Python for financial data analysis—think of it as having an all-access pass to Wall Street! For instance, Bloomberg’s API offers quite an extensive range of financial data for professional analysis.
Ease of Integration: You wouldn’t want to be stuck in an endless integration loop, would you? APIs should simplify your workflow, not entangle you in a web of technical jargon. Ensure it seamlessly meshes with your current systems, whether you’re working within platforms like Excel or a custom-built algorithmic trading engine.
API Documentation: Dive into the documentation like you’re indulging in a gripping novel. Clear and concise documentation is your treasure map, leading you to unlock the full potential of your API without having to decipher a cryptic, coder-only language. Many APIs, like the Yahoo Finance API, are revered not just for their data but for having commendable support and clarity in their documentation.
“A good API is like a classic recipe—easy to understand, hard to mimic.”
Finally, remember, exploring different options is never a bad idea. Try a few trials, compare the notes, and maybe even have some fun along the way with potential new data-driven insights. APIs are powerful tools that, when chosen wisely, open a treasure trove of trading opportunities.
Implementing a stock market API involves a few essential steps:
Leveraging APIs for stock market analysis offers numerous advantages:
While APIs are powerful, there are challenges to keep in mind:
APIs have become an integral tool for stock market analysis, offering efficient and scalable solutions to access financial data. By understanding how APIs function and selecting the right ones for your needs, you can significantly enhance your ability to analyze the stock market effectively. As technology continues to evolve, staying updated with the latest tools and methodologies will ensure a competitive edge in the realm of financial analysis.